Elegant and Comfortably Appointed Rooms
The Holland Hotel Alpine, offers individually furnished guest rooms brimming with luxury amenities and conveniences for a serene stay. Guests can indulge in the daily hot coffee bar and stay connected with complimentary WiFi. The rooms also include modern features such as flat-screen TVs, microwaves, refrigerators, and exclusive coffee service, ensuring a blend of comfort and modernity in every stay. Custom bedding and local artifacts add a personalized touch to the cozy ambiance.
Gourmet Dining at the Century Bar & Grill at Holland Hotel Alpine
Dining at this Alpine hotel transforms into a culinary adventure with the Century Bar & Grill serving Southern American cuisine for dinner. Patrons have the privilege of enjoying their meals in various contemporary settings: an airy yet intimate bar, the Chef's Tables with a view of the open kitchen, a classically designed dining room, or secluded outdoor dining in a hacienda courtyard, making every meal an experience to remember.

Entertainment and Relaxation Opportunities
Entertainment opportunities abound in the small city of Alpine, known for its genuine old-west vibe and year-round entertainment options. Guests at the Holland Hotel can access the swimming pool at the sister Maverick Inn, adding a splash of fun to their stay. The hotel's courtyard with a water fountain offers a peaceful retreat, while cultural excursions are just a step away with Kiowa Gallery and the Museum of the Big Bend nearby.
Prime Location and Easy Transportation
Situated 1.5 km from Sul Ross State University and within the same proximity to the Museum of the Big Bend, Holland Hotel Alpine Tx affords guests a prime location to explore Alpine's natural beauty and cultural highlights. Kokernot Park and Shipman Park showcase the area's natural landscapes, while convenient access to various transport options ensures exploration is always within reach.
